Default ExpressJet Policies

For those who work for ExpressJet, what are their policies for the following?

The FO notices the aircraft will be overweight with current loading, Captain wants to go

Given a more direct route in flight and it is apparent that the airplane will land overweight

The standard interview scenarios: FO notices bad tire on preflight, or Nav light out....I know these questions are asked on interviews but I was wondering how XJT actually advises their pilots to handle them

Captain shows up drunk.....what do they tell you to do?

Captain passes out in flight for some reason (possibly due to an unknown smoke entering the cockpit)

Approaching a Class B airport ATC clears you to descend below the floor of Class B

Cleared for an approach 80 miles out at FL240

Weather goes below approach mins outside the FAF....inside the FAF?

If you notice there is a T-Storm right on an airway, do you always ask ATC for a vector or is there another procedure?

Again, I know some of these are common interview questions and I know how I would answer them, I'm just curious what the actual company procedures are. I have no 121 experience so I'm curious how you guys handle this stuff.
